“It’s really hard to be a patient with cancer. Patients suffer a lot at home and don’t reach out,” Ethan Basch, MD, said. “Helping to have better communication to address their needs is really meaningful.”

Dr. Basch directs the Cancer Outcomes Research Program at Chapel Hill-based University of North Carolina’s Lineberger Comprehensive Cancer Center, chief of medical oncology and the Richard M. Goldberg distinguished professor of medicine at UNC School of Medicine.

He recently led a study, published Feb. 7 in Nature Medicine, that assessed the effect of electronic patient-reported symptom management among cancer patients at 52 oncology practices across 26 states.
